Output 6783fc1007021a08715ce0457e8aef8bb44cfcd0fb8ba50968a3d4997b9be11a:4

value
21138000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61a935dff83a78f24c49da4975802ca2eed18f0f OP_EQUAL
address
3AbQB6idF374Amt1Xo66Mfe9JRyHMTQ9Zm
transaction
6783fc1007021a08715ce0457e8aef8bb44cfcd0fb8ba50968a3d4997b9be11a
spent
true